가상 메모리의 기초 이해하기
가상 메모리는 컴퓨터가 실제 메모리보다 더 큰 공간을 사용하는 것처럼 만들어주는 기술이에요. 페이징과 주소 변환을 통해 여러 프로그램이 효율적으로 메모리를 나눠 쓰고, 동적 할당과 메모리 매핑으로 성능을 높일 수 있답니다! 흥미로운 점은, 실제로는 없는 메모리 공간도 쓸 수 있다는 거예요.
가상 메모리의 기초 이해하기
가상 메모리는 컴퓨터가 실제 메모리보다 더 큰 공간을 사용하는 것처럼 만들어주는 기술이에요. 페이징과 주소 변환을 통해 여러 프로그램이 효율적으로 메모리를 나눠 쓰고, 동적 할당과 메모리 매핑으로 성능을 높일 수 있답니다! 흥미로운 점은, 실제로는 없는 메모리 공간도 쓸 수 있다는 거예요.
Postgres 18의 새로운 보안 및 표준 기능 한눈에 보기
Postgres 18에서는 중앙화된 인증 관리, SCRAM 인증 확대, 그리고 SQL 표준 강화 등 다양한 보안과 성능 개선이 이루어졌어요. 특히 쿼리 최적화가 더 똑똑해져 개발자들의 손이 덜 가는 점이 흥미롭답니다!
GitHub의 Spec Kit으로 AI 코딩을 쉽게! 스펙 기반 개발 가이드
Spec Kit은 기술 스택을 유연하게 바꿀 수 있고, 오류 방지와 명확한 작업 분할로 협업을 돕는 AI 코딩 도구예요. 특히, 구현이 어려운 부분엔 자동으로 질문을 남겨 실수를 줄여줍니다. AI가 진짜로 개발을 도와줄 수 있을까요?
Java 레코드 소개: 데이터 중심 프로그래밍을 쉽게!
Java의 레코드와 패턴 매칭을 활용하면 데이터 중심 코드를 훨씬 간결하게 작성할 수 있어요. Sealed 인터페이스와 결합하면 타입 안전성도 높아집니다. DTO로도 딱! Java 17+의 새로운 기능, 궁금하지 않으세요?
Knotty: 뜨개질 패턴을 위한 도메인 특화 언어
Knotty는 뜨개질 패턴을 쉽게 만들 수 있도록 도와주는 특별한 언어입니다. 뜨개질을 좋아하는 분들이라면, 이 언어로 자신만의 패턴을 손쉽게 디자인할 수 있어요! 새로운 뜨개질 세계에 도전해보세요.
JDK 25 릴리스 노트 리뷰 - Inside Java Newscast #98
JDK 25는 최신 장기 지원(LTS) 버전으로, 자바 개발자들에게 중요한 업데이트입니다. 이번 에피소드에서는 주요 변경점을 쉽고 재미있게 소개합니다. 새로운 기능과 변화가 궁금하다면 꼭 확인해보세요!
명세, 속도, 그리고 (일정) 계획
Ezno는 빠르고 정확한 TypeScript 타입 체커로, 최근 356개 테스트를 통과하며 TypeScript 공식 컴파일러보다 25배 빠른 성능을 자랑해요! 앞으로의 개발 일정과 흥미로운 성능 비교, 그리고 오픈소스의 실험정신이 궁금하다면 꼭 읽어보세요.
헬륨 브라우저: 강력함과 심플함의 조화
헬륨 브라우저는 생산성을 높여주는 분할 화면, 프라이버시를 지키는 익명 확장 프로그램 지원, 그리고 오픈소스로 누구나 자유롭게 사용할 수 있다는 점이 매력적이에요. 최신 보안과 심플한 디자인까지, 직접 경험해보세요!
실험적 유전자 치료로 헌팅턴병 진행 속도 크게 늦춰져
최초로 유전자 치료를 통해 헌팅턴병 진행이 75%나 늦춰졌다는 소식! 뇌에 직접 주입하는 신기술로, 일부 환자는 다시 일상으로 복귀하기도 했어요. 치료의 미래와 희망, 그리고 높은 비용이 주목받고 있습니다.
SonyShell – 소니 카메라를 리눅스에서 원격 제어하기
SonyShell은 리눅스에서 소니 카메라를 Wi-Fi/Ethernet으로 연결해 사진을 자동으로 다운로드하고, 원하는 스크립트도 실행할 수 있는 도구예요. 자동 연결, 고유 파일명 저장, 후처리 훅 등 다양한 기능이 흥미롭죠!
스냅드래곤 X2 엘리트 ARM 노트북 CPU
퀄컴 웹사이트는 쿠키와 유사 기술로 사용자 경험을 향상시켜요. 필수 쿠키만 허용하거나 모두 수락할 수 있어 개인정보 보호와 맞춤 콘텐츠 제공이 핵심! 쿠키 설정을 통해 내 정보, 내가 직접 관리해보세요.
졸업 후 YC에 도전하세요: 학생들을 위한 얼리 디시전 프로그램
YC의 얼리 디시전은 졸업 전에 미리 합격해 자리를 확보할 수 있는 특별한 기회예요. 학교를 마치고 바로 창업에 뛰어들고 싶은 학생이라면 꼭 주목하세요! AI QA 툴로 45억 투자받은 사례도 있어요.
CHERI와 리눅스 호환을 위한 도전기
CHERI는 하드웨어 기반 보안을 강화하는 혁신적인 기술로, 리눅스와의 통합이 활발히 진행 중입니다. 메모리 안전성과 정교한 격리가 핵심이며, Arm Morello와 RISC-V 등 다양한 하드웨어에서 실험되고 있어요. 성능 저하도 거의 없다는 점이 흥미롭죠!
문자열 인터닝을 활용한 계층적 필드 정렬 기법
이 글은 중첩된 필드를 가진 다양한 레코드를 JSON으로 변환할 때, 문자열 인터닝과 네임스페이스 토큰을 이용해 필드를 효율적으로 정렬하는 방법을 소개합니다. 원래 순서를 최대한 유지하면서도 중첩 구조를 자연스럽게 묶는 비법이 궁금하다면 꼭 읽어보세요!
넷플릭스, 수조 행 데이터로 관객 인사이트를 얻는 비결
넷플릭스는 수조 행의 데이터를 실시간으로 분석해 관객의 취향을 파악합니다. Muse라는 내부 도구를 통해 아트워크와 영상 선호도를 빠르게 분석하며, HyperLogLog와 Hollow 등 혁신 기술로 쾌속 쿼리를 실현했어요. 대용량 데이터 분석의 비밀, 궁금하지 않으세요?
진짜 함수형 프로그래밍은 어떻게 생겼을까?
함수형 프로그래밍의 핵심은 단순히 map, filter, reduce를 쓰는 게 아니에요! 실제 하스켈 프로젝트 Pandoc을 분석해보면, 모나드와 어플리케이티브 펑터 같은 고급 추상화가 코드의 유지보수성과 확장성을 높여준다는 사실이 흥미롭죠.
Dayflow: 당신의 하루를 기록하는 지능형 타임라인 앱
Dayflow는 화면 활동을 자동으로 기록해 AI 요약과 집중 방해 하이라이트를 제공하는 macOS 앱이에요. 개인정보 보호와 간편함을 중시하며, 실제 활동 기반의 타임라인을 만들어줍니다. AI 선택도 자유롭답니다!
구글 클라우드, AI 시장을 뒤흔들다
구글 클라우드는 AI 스타트업을 적극적으로 지원하며, 개방형 전략과 맞춤형 AI 칩 사업 확장에 힘쓰고 있어요. 대형 기업과의 독점 대신, 다양한 신생 기업과 협력해 AI 생태계를 주도하는 구글의 행보가 주목받고 있습니다!
스마트폰 카메라, 이제는 하이퍼스펙트럼 시대
AI가 인간처럼 생각하는 AGI로 발전하면 경제, 과학, 사회에 큰 변화를 가져올 수 있어요. AGI의 진짜 지능을 평가하는 건 쉽지 않지만, 다양한 벤치마크와 테스트로 그 진화를 추적하고 있답니다. 미래의 AI, 어디까지 발전할까요?
유효한 JSON 문자열의 개수는 얼마나 될까?
JSON 문자열의 유효성과 개수를 알아봅니다. 문자열 길이에 따라 가능한 조합이 기하급수적으로 늘어나며, 특히 문자열 내부의 유니코드 문자와 이스케이프 시퀀스가 중요한 역할을 합니다. 놀랍게도, 길이 10만 되어도 2×10^27개가 넘는 경우의 수가 나와요!